Hamat Air Base is a Lebanese Air Force base in Hamat, Lebanon. Built in the mid-1970s and named Pierre Gemayel International Airport by the Kataeb Regulatory Forces to honor the late Pierre Gemayel. The airport was never used as a civilian airport. and its heavily damaged runway have been patched, the airfield is currently used by the Lebanese Air Force and operates with Puma helicopters and Super Tucano light attack aircraft. The airfield is also used by the Special Forces school.
